Output 3d7143404ec26c1a342fee87a5548baf7888394bd9ac9736bb75a5f6613c75ec:43

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 becbf8f68aee5a3d2100a6574600547d71e361ac78f29b492d8bbeac1f87216c
address
tb1phm9l3a52aedr6ggq5et5vqz504c7xcdv0refkjfd3wl2c8u8y9kq5hgr79
transaction
3d7143404ec26c1a342fee87a5548baf7888394bd9ac9736bb75a5f6613c75ec
confirmations
26649
spent
true